啞口

Chinese

Pronunciation 1

dumb; mute; (onomat.) mouth; (a measure word, for people, livestock or utensils)
trad. (啞口)
simp. (哑口)


Adjective

啞口

  1. silent; speechless

Noun

啞口

  1. (Hokkien, Hainanese, dialectal Wu) mute person; dumb person
